Definitions:

Operating Activities

Transactions and events related to the primary activities of a business, such as selling products or services, that affect the operational cash flow.

Cash Flow Statement

A financial statement that provides aggregate data regarding all cash inflows and outflows a company receives from its ongoing operations, investment, and financial activities.

Profit Margin

Profit Margin is a financial metric that measures the amount of profit a business makes per dollar of revenue, indicating efficiency in controlling costs.

Asset Turnover

A financial ratio that measures the efficiency of a company's use of its assets in generating sales revenue.
